Zanatorian Machine Cult First Field Report
Well my Mechancius army had their first set of games last week and it worked out pretty well, with a few exceptions.
First they played in a small 600pt tourney at the Newcastle store; I entered with the 2 chariots and 4 squads of 6 horrors, 1 with the changling. I annihilated my first two opponents utterly but the 3rd proved a problem due to the ‘nullzone’ power. If it hadn’t been for that I would have likely won it instead of drawing and coming 2nd.
Then it was on to the big 1750pt games against my friend’s space marine chapter. The army still required some touch ups like squad marking and the plaguebearers has yet to be created, which if I’m lucky you’ll see one tomorrow.
Overall it went okay the flamers earned the points every time as did the princes, the avatar however first game it scattered badly and was destroyed during deep strike and the 2nd game it was destroyed in it’s first combat by some bad rolls and a thunder hammer. But as the week went on I learned how to use the army better, one game I used a small Iron Guard (horrors) unit as bait to lure an expensive assault squad led by a chaplain into an ambush from my flamers and Golem (Daemon Prince).
The only downside to the week was out of the 5 players I faced 1 found the army too confusing which clearly made the game less enjoyable for him. This is what I feared would happen. Now I wonder if I should just use the daemon army for games at my gaming club and not use them at competitive tournaments until the Necron codex comes out. Anyway will see how the army plays at Warhammer World on Thursday at the summer war tournament. If it goes well and no problems occur I’ll use it at the Open War tournament in October.

Zanatorian Update
THEY WON BEST PRIZE AT THE SUMMER WAR TOURNAMENT AT WARHAMMER WORLD! AS WELL AS COMING 2ND PLACE JUST A FEW PTS BEHIND THE WINNER
It was a great day, allowing me to test the army's performance and see how people reacted to it. Everyone loved the army and best of all no one had a problem with the 'counts as' rule that the army is built around. Most importantly the judges for Open War which is the tournament this army was built for loved the models and couldn't wait to see them appear in their tournament.
The Games
The army's performance was excellent! I had made some changes to the original list. 1st off was I had downgraded the Lord Of Change to a winged daemon prince as all I was after was a nasty combat unit to defend my fragile units from close combat and the LOC wasn’t built for that, it also freed up an extra 110pts. The next change was shifting the icons from the horror squads because the conversions looked awful to the chariot and plaguebearers allowing me to have one icon on offense and have another zipping round the board at 12 inches a turn allowing me to spread out my forces better.
In the first round I wiped out a whole Eldar army with the exception of the Avatar which I avoided altogether. The Robot of the round had to be the flamers who annihilated 9 striking scorpions upon deep striking in the first turn and held up the champion and avatar for 2 turns with their inv saves.
Second round I was up against some orks which I thought was going to be interesting as I my army’s weapons will cut down orks easy but if they get into combat with me it could turn nasty. But once again the army shined losing only 1 squad of horrors to a 30 boy dog pile on an objective I was holding I managed to wipe out the entire ork army. Robots of the round this time was the Deathstalkers (Plaguebearers) who put up a fantastic fight against a large mob of storm boyz and Zagstruk for 3 turns before I threw in a prince to finish up.
Now in the 3rd round I fought against an army led by the raven guard special character and it quite scary to see 10 assault terminators fleeting across the board towards my lines. First off I threw my flamers at them and only killed 1 terminator the captain broke off and charged them while the terminators continued towards my lines. He was later cut down by a shot from the chariot when he failed his fleet roll and was left in the open. The rest of his army wasn’t the problem and the deathstalkers and avatar were already closing in on his objective, whilst the horrors were shooting down any marines that go close to mine.
I was eventually able to slow the terminators down with the Nurglings who kept them back for 2 turns and even killed 2 of them allowing me to bring my princes around to cut down their enemy squad.
A very successful first day for the Zanatorian Machine Cult!
